I have to start this news letter with a sad announcement. Dick Johnson, long time NYRA member and skipper of the venerable Blue Bayou, passed away in June. His impact to NYRA and accomplishments on the race course are great and he will be sorely missed. There have been a few races since my last letter, including the PSC Pirates on the Pungo which was won by Cotton Picker, back from a long rehab at the boat yard. Congratulations to Charles Douthit. Several other NYRA boats also raced including Water Phantom and Blue Print. Hancock Yacht Club hosted the 40th annual Hancock regatta over the July 9th weekend. Unfortunately, someone forgot to order wind for the race. We tried to get in one race on Saturday but after a short delay and 2 hours of very slow progress in conditions that included spinnaker sets and a weather beat on the same leg, no one was able to finish within the 2 hour time limit. On Sunday, the wind was so light that races were not even started. This resulted in a DNF for each boat in the fleet and no awards; the first time I have ever seem a whole regatta get skunked on the Neuse. Note that someone had to win something, so the Brown Eyed Girl crew challenged the Echo crew to a game of 5 on 5 basketball, which the BEG crew won. Unfortunately, this will not be reflected in the BOTY standings. BOTY standings have been updated and reflect lack of results from Hancock. According to rule 32.2 and 35, if no one finishes the race within the time limit, the RC shall abandon the race. The First Citizen's Cup has been rescheduled for July 30 and will be hosted by Blackbeards Sailing Club and catered by Moore's BBQ. The Dragon's Breath Regatta is scheduled for August 6 and 7 in Oriental and is the second ICRC race. We are tied for second, with BSC, in the ICRC standings and need to have a solid turnout so NYRA can wrest the Dick Horn Trophy away from ODC. Please turn out to support your club. Finally, the race management seminar will be held on August 27 at the Fairfield Community Center. NYRA members are strongly urged to attend and will be encouraged to help with RC work for the Winter Series. The board has yet to determine the Winter Series rules but we want to have racer participation with the RC. More info on this will be provided in my August news letter.
